We have struggled to find a decent Chinese restaurant that reminds me of my childhood. We often find that other places are too sweet in their sauces and the sweet and sour pork is normally 80% batter . This is not the case in this review
We ordered:
- special fried rice
- chicken and cashew
- sweet and sour pork
- The rice was perfect and has the right amount of combination ingredients, veggies, meat and prawns(shrimp) with a slight charcoal bbq flavor from the wok firing I assume.
- the chicken and cashew was cooked well with the right amount of chicken and cashews
- the poor was lightly battered and cooked well and the sauce was sweet but also had some bit too it
Highly recommended if your looking for a decent Chinese takeaway like the good old days
